The winter non-studded tire Dunlop GrandTrek SJ6 is another successful attempt by the renowned British manufacturer to create an ideal tire for any weather conditions. This model, like its predecessor, the GrandTrek SJ5 tire, is designed for SUVs, crossovers, and pickups.
This model is equipped with a V-shaped symmetrical directional tread pattern created using the innovative Digityre-II technology, which involves the widespread use of computer modeling tools. Thanks to the V-shaped tread design, the tire has a very extensive contact patch area that does not change depending on the driving mode. At the same time, the contact patch has a very smooth surface with a 10-step profile.
This has made it possible to ensure not only excellent traction on slippery surfaces but also significantly reduce rolling resistance, which has led to a reduction in fuel consumption. Another distinctive feature of the Dunlop GrandTrek SJ6 model is the presence of a large number of individual blocks in the central part of the tread, which have massive dimensions and a quadrangular shape. In combination with the V-shaped arrangement of the blocks, this has made it possible to ensure a more even distribution of load across the contact patch, which has led to a reduction in the likelihood of uneven wear and, therefore, to an increase in the service life.
Another advantage of the block-based tread pattern is the blocks themselves, or rather the numerous edges formed by them, which effectively grip any slippery surface and also provide traction on unstable loose soils. At the same time, the blocks located in the shoulder zones are distinguished by their massive dimensions, height, and quadrangular shape, which adds confidence when overcoming deep snow cover.
